Asp进阶实战:全栈站长高效开发绝技
|
Asp进阶实战的核心在于理解其在Web开发中的实际应用场景。作为早期的服务器端脚本语言,Asp依然在一些遗留系统中发挥着重要作用,掌握其高级技巧可以显著提升全栈开发效率。 在实际开发中,Asp与数据库的交互是关键环节。通过使用ADO(ActiveX Data Objects)对象,可以高效地实现数据的增删改查操作。合理使用连接池和参数化查询,不仅能提高性能,还能有效防止SQL注入攻击。 Asp的代码结构对开发效率影响深远。建议将业务逻辑、页面展示和数据访问分层处理,这样不仅便于维护,也提高了代码的可重用性。利用Include文件或自定义函数库,可以避免重复代码,提升开发速度。 在前后端交互方面,Asp可以通过Response.Write或JSON格式返回数据,与前端JavaScript进行通信。结合Ajax技术,能够实现局部刷新,增强用户体验,同时减少页面加载时间。
2026AI生成的视觉方案,仅供参考 对于全栈站长而言,Asp的部署和优化同样重要。合理配置IIS服务器,设置缓存策略,以及使用Gzip压缩,都能有效提升网站性能。监控日志和错误信息,有助于快速定位问题并优化系统。掌握Asp的高级技巧,如会话管理、安全验证和异常处理,能帮助开发者构建更稳定、安全的网站。这些实践不仅适用于传统Asp项目,也能为后续转向现代框架打下坚实基础。 (编辑:百科站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

